Default Re: Optimal Equipment for Water Queens

Quote:
tinkthank said:
Interesting that no one has mentioned the Wave Breaker as a decent weapon if you decide to go 2h. I much prefer it to a Wraith sword or other life-drainer, since the WQ regenerates completely anyhow. (Also, I dont use Marble Armor, which I otherwise love, on fighters because of the Fatigue; I prefer a Robe of Shadows. Sometimes some reinvig gear is nice too.)
The WB is not only a really decent weapon (insanely fast too), but it also gives you a free Friendly Currents. Dunno, I like it.
I never used that weapon . It looks interesting though .
3W to forge is though 20 aka 15 watergems so -2 clams .

I am always very reluctant to use any spells or forge any items that need water before turn 100 because that just decreases my potential income quite a lot by neglecting me more clams

I sometimes use the sword of swiftness on my SCs as well . Good defense , 1 handed and 2 attacks . Optimal for 0 encumberance + regeneration creatures like the WQ . 2 hand neglects me lucky coin or other good shields so i rarely take a 2hand weapon .
